What were the major effects of the Korean War?
Korean civilian casualties – dead, wounded and missing – totalled between three and four million during the three years of war (1950-1953). The war was disastrous for all of Korea, destroying most of its industry. North Korea fell into poverty and could not keep up with South Korea’s economic pace.

What happened in Panmunjom?
The agreement established a 4-kilometer-wide demilitarized zone along the armistice line, effectively dividing Korea into two separate countries. Although most troops and all heavy weapons were to be removed from the area, it has been heavily armed by both sides since the end of the fighting.

What does a stalemate on the 38th parallel mean?
What was the stalemate in the Korean War? By 1951, after many successes and failures on both sides, the Korean War had reached a stalemate at the 38th parallel. Neither the UN forces, nor the Chinese and North Korean troops, could push the other back or gain a strategic advantage.

How was the Korean War a limited war?
The Korean War was the first “hot” war of the Cold War. Korea was the first “limited war,” one in which the U.S. aim was not the complete and total defeat of the enemy, but rather the “limited” goal of protecting South Korea.

What changed after the Korean war?
In 1953, both North and South Korea were shattered by the destructive three-year Korean War that left upward of two million dead and cities and towns in ruin. South Korea’s economic development in the first eight years after the Korean War was hindered by political upheavals and pervasive corruption.
